It performs a Boolean AND operation on each bit of its integer arguments.
Example
You can try to run the following code to learn how to work with Bitwise AND Operator −
<html> <body> <script> var a = 2; // Bit presentation 10 var b = 3; // Bit presentation 11 document.write("(a & b) => "); result = (a & b); document.write(result); </script> </body> </html>
